What is Supplemental Security Income (SSI)?

SSI is a federal program administered by the Social Security Administration (SSA). Unlike Social Security benefits, which are funded through payroll taxes, SSI is funded by general tax revenues. The primary aim of SSI is to help aged, blind, and disabled individuals who have little or no income, providing them with the necessary cash to meet basic needs for food, clothing, and shelter.

Eligibility Criteria for SSI

To qualify for SSI, individuals must meet several criteria related to age, disability status, income, and resources. Below is a detailed breakdown of these eligibility requirements:

Age or Disability:

Aged: Individuals must be 65 or older.

Blind: Individuals must have a significant vision impairment, specifically having a central visual acuity of 20/200 or less in the better eye with the use of a correcting lens, or a field limitation in the better eye so that the widest diameter of the visual field subtends an angle no greater than 20 degrees.

Disabled: Individuals must have a medically determinable physical or mental impairment that results in the inability to do any substantial gainful activity (SGA) and can be expected to result in death or has lasted or can be expected to last for at least 12 continuous months.

Income Limits:

SSI considers both earned and unearned income. Earned income includes wages, net earnings from self-employment, and other work-related income. Unearned income includes Social Security benefits, pensions, unemployment benefits, and other income that is not earned.

For 2024, the general income limits are $914 per month for individuals and $1,371 per month for couples. However, not all income is countable, and various exclusions apply.

Resource Limits:

To be eligible for SSI, an individual’s countable resources must not exceed $2,000, and a couple’s resources must not exceed $3,000.

Countable resources include cash, bank accounts, stocks, bonds, and real estate (other than the primary residence). Some resources are excluded, such as the home one lives in, one vehicle, burial plots, and certain life insurance policies.

Citizenship and Residency:

Applicants must be U.S. citizens, nationals, or certain categories of non-citizens.

They must reside in one of the 50 states, the District of Columbia, or the Northern Mariana Islands.

How to Apply for SSI

Applying for SSI involves several steps. Here’s how you can apply:

  1. Initial Contact: Contact the Social Security Administration by phone, online, or by visiting your local Social Security office.
  2. Application: Complete the SSI application and provide the required documentation, including proof of age, Social Security number, proof of income, resources, and living arrangements.
  3. Interview: Participate in an interview with a Social Security representative to verify the provided information.
  4. Medical Documentation: If applying based on disability or blindness, provide medical documentation and complete the necessary forms to substantiate the claim.
  5. Decision: Wait for a decision from the SSA. If approved, you will receive a notification detailing your eligibility and payment amount.

Direct Deposit: The Preferred Payment Method

Direct deposit is the most efficient and secure method for receiving SSI payments. It eliminates the risk of lost or stolen checks and ensures timely delivery of funds. Here’s how it works:

  1. Bank Account: Beneficiaries must have a bank account to receive direct deposits. This can be a savings or checking account.
  2. Providing Information: When applying for SSI or at any time after approval, provide the SSA with your bank account number and the bank’s routing number.
  3. Direct Deposit Enrollment: You can enroll in direct deposit by calling the SSA, visiting your local office, or through the SSA’s online services.

Reporting Changes to the SSA

It is vital to report any changes in your circumstances to the SSA promptly. Changes that must be reported include:

  • Changes in income or resources
  • Changes in living arrangements
  • Changes in marital status
  • Leaving the U.S. for more than 30 consecutive days

Failing to report changes can result in overpayments, which you will be required to repay, or underpayments, which could affect your benefits.
